For Davenport homes, a general roof maintenance schedule typically involves inspections at least twice a year, ideally in the spring and fall. This allows for the identification and correction of issues before they become major problems. After significant weather events, such as heavy storms or high winds, an additional inspection is highly recommended. Regular cleaning of gutters and downspouts to ensure proper drainage is also a crucial part of ongoing maintenance. Neglecting these simple checks can lead to water accumulation and potential damage to your roofing system.

Roof tiles, such as ceramic or concrete, can be a visually appealing and durable roofing option for Davenport homeowners, especially those seeking a specific aesthetic. They offer excellent fire resistance and can last for decades. However, tiles are considerably heavier than asphalt shingles, which may necessitate structural reinforcement of the roof framing, adding to the overall cost. They can also be brittle and susceptible to cracking if walked on improperly or impacted by severe hail. Their suitability often depends on the home's structural capacity and the homeowner's aesthetic preferences.
Installing an asphalt shingle roof in Davenport begins with preparing the roof deck, ensuring it's clean and sound. Underlayment, often a synthetic material or felt paper, is applied to provide a secondary water barrier. Drip edge is installed along the eaves and rake edges to direct water away from the fascia. Shingles are then laid in overlapping courses, starting from the bottom and working upwards, with proper nailing patterns critical for wind resistance. Ridge cap shingles are applied last to cover the peak of the roof.

To find reliable commercial roofing contractors in Davenport, begin by checking for established businesses with a proven track record in commercial projects. Verify their licensing and insurance, ensuring they meet all necessary regulatory requirements for commercial work. Look for contractors who specialize in the type of roofing system your commercial property requires, whether it's TPO, EPDM, or metal. Requesting detailed proposals outlining the scope of work, materials, timeline, and warranty is essential. Seeking references from other commercial property owners they've served can also provide valuable insight.
